Cops: Pair With Drugs, Gun Arrested in Baldwin

Two people were arrested in Baldwin Tuesday after cops allegedly found illegal drugs and a loaded handgun in their vehicle.

Around 12:40 a.m., police said that Bureau of Special Operations Officers saw Justin R. Coleman, 24, of Freeport, and Jennifer G. Chavez, 27, of Uniondale, standing next to a 1996 Nissan that was parked illegally in front of the Dunkin Donuts at 1680 Grand Avenue.

Upon investigation, the officers observed an opened pocketbook that police said contained marijuana and an opened black knapsack that allegedly held a loaded silver handgun. Both were in plain view on the back seat.

Police said that further search of the bag revealed that the handgun was defaced. Four 9mm rounds and a plastic bag containing crystal methamphetamines were recovered.

Coleman and Chavez were placed into custody without incident. A search of Coleman allegedly yielded a magazine that contained two 9mm rounds. No injuries were reported.

Coleman is charged with three counts of criminal possession of a weapon and criminal possession of a controlled substance. Chavez is charged with unlawful possession of marijuana. Both will be arraigned on Tuesday at First District Court in Hempstead.
